From 7a57317a8b289faf43e2ee9750e53293e050ef92 Mon Sep 17 00:00:00 2001 From: WJQSERVER Date: Thu, 9 Jan 2025 00:13:35 +0800 Subject: [PATCH] 25w02a --- CHANGELOG.md | 6 + DEV-VERSION | 2 +- docker/dockerfile/dev/Dockerfile | 4 +- docker/dockerfile/release/Dockerfile | 4 +- main.go | 1 + pages/index.html | 794 +++++++++++++-------------- 6 files changed, 382 insertions(+), 429 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 88941ff..0cf2925 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,5 +1,11 @@ # 更新日志 +25w02a +--- +- PRE-RELEASE: 此版本是v1.8.1的候选预发布版本,请勿在生产环境中使用 +- CHANGE: 更新底包至`v2.9.1` +- CHANGE: 对前端进行重构(非最终决定,各位可将其与原先的版本对比, 若有相关建议, 请与开发团队进行交流) + v1.8.0 --- - RELEASE: v1.8.0正式版发布; 这是2025年的第一个正式版本发版,祝各位新年快乐! diff --git a/DEV-VERSION b/DEV-VERSION index ac52583..0f82b5e 100644 --- a/DEV-VERSION +++ b/DEV-VERSION @@ -1 +1 @@ -25w01e \ No newline at end of file +25w02a \ No newline at end of file diff --git a/docker/dockerfile/dev/Dockerfile b/docker/dockerfile/dev/Dockerfile index 5fa5637..7b4f489 100644 --- a/docker/dockerfile/dev/Dockerfile +++ b/docker/dockerfile/dev/Dockerfile @@ -1,4 +1,4 @@ -FROM wjqserver/caddy:2.9.0-alpine AS builder +FROM wjqserver/caddy:2.9.1-alpine AS builder ARG USER=WJQSERVER-STUDIO ARG REPO=ghproxy @@ -36,7 +36,7 @@ RUN wget -O /data/${APPLICATION}/whitelist.json https://raw.githubusercontent.co RUN chmod +x /data/${APPLICATION}/${APPLICATION} RUN chmod +x /usr/local/bin/init.sh -FROM wjqserver/caddy:2.9.0-alpine +FROM wjqserver/caddy:2.9.1-alpine RUN apk add --no-cache curl diff --git a/docker/dockerfile/release/Dockerfile b/docker/dockerfile/release/Dockerfile index 3b2302e..aec8282 100644 --- a/docker/dockerfile/release/Dockerfile +++ b/docker/dockerfile/release/Dockerfile @@ -1,4 +1,4 @@ -FROM wjqserver/caddy:2.9.0-alpine AS builder +FROM wjqserver/caddy:2.9.1-alpine AS builder ARG USER=WJQSERVER-STUDIO ARG REPO=ghproxy @@ -36,7 +36,7 @@ RUN wget -O /data/${APPLICATION}/whitelist.json https://raw.githubusercontent.co RUN chmod +x /data/${APPLICATION}/${APPLICATION} RUN chmod +x /usr/local/bin/init.sh -FROM wjqserver/caddy:2.9.0-alpine +FROM wjqserver/caddy:2.9.1-alpine RUN apk add --no-cache curl diff --git a/main.go b/main.go index a0d5546..4a9abf2 100644 --- a/main.go +++ b/main.go @@ -100,6 +100,7 @@ func init() { if cfg.Server.Debug { dev = "true" + version = "dev" } if dev == "true" { gin.SetMode(gin.DebugMode) diff --git a/pages/index.html b/pages/index.html index b3de9fd..e2e81cc 100644 --- a/pages/index.html +++ b/pages/index.html @@ -4,492 +4,438 @@ - - - Github文件加速 - - + + + + -
-

-
-
-

Github文件加速

-
- -
- - -
- - -

-        
-
-
-

GitHub链接带不带协议头均可,支持release、archive以及文件,转换后链接均可使用。


+
+
+
+
+

Github文件加速

+

为访问Github文件进行加速

+
+
+ +
+ +
+ +

GitHub 链接带不带协议头均可,支持 release、archive 以及文件,转换后链接均可使用。

+
-
-

文件大小限制: ...

-

白名单状态: ...

-

黑名单状态: ...

+
+
+
+
+
文件大小限制
+

...

+
+
+
+
+
+
+
白名单状态
+

...

+
+
+
+
+
+
+
黑名单状态
+

...

+
+
+
+
+ +
+ +
+
- +
+ - - \ No newline at end of file